The 6.7 powerstroke uses the same ecu as the 2011 and up duramaxes does it not? Is so why doesn't efi live support the fords?

They share the same Bosch architecture, but that's as far as it goes. Operating system is different, application software is different. Different number of actuator outputs and drivers. Not interchanegable in the least; the only caveat to that being that a good understanding of Bosch control logic will help with calibrating both.
